Understanding CCD: The Classic Sensor 🕰️🔍
CCD sensors have been around since the early days of digital photography. They work by converting light into an electrical charge, which is then read out and converted into a digital signal. One of the biggest advantages of CCD sensors is their exceptional image quality, especially in low-light conditions. 🌙📸 CCDs are known for their high dynamic range and low noise levels, making them a favorite among professional photographers and astrophotographers. However, they do come with some drawbacks, such as higher power consumption and slower readout speeds. 🚒🔋
Digital Cameras: The Modern Marvel 🚀📱
Modern digital cameras, on the other hand, predominantly use CMOS sensors. These sensors are more energy-efficient and can process images much faster than CCDs. CMOS technology has advanced significantly over the years, and today’s digital cameras offer impressive image quality, high frame rates, and excellent video capabilities. 🎥💥 Additionally, CMOS sensors are more cost-effective to produce, which is why they dominate the consumer market. Image Quality: The Ultimate Showdown 🏆📸
When it comes to image quality, both CCD and CMOS sensors have their strengths. CCDs excel in capturing fine details and maintaining color accuracy, even in challenging lighting conditions. This makes them ideal for studio photography and scientific imaging. 🎨🔬 On the other hand, CMOS sensors have caught up in recent years and can produce stunning images with high resolution and vibrant colors. They also handle motion blur and fast-moving subjects exceptionally well, making them perfect for action photography. 🏎️📸
